The complete answer to this question is: Yes both the parties can dissolve the marriage contract. there are many ways to dissolve it: 1. By divorce given by husband (can be through a court decree) 2. khula 3. mubarat 3. ila 4. Zihar 5. Talaq by tafweez ( also called Delagation of power to divorce) 6. By Dissolution of Muslim Marriages Act (DMMA), and it further contains 10 sub-clauses. (and i really can't remember the 7th point ) The question was tricky (albiet it was an easy question), but the answer is all about marriage and divorce chapters in the book, Muhammaden Law by D.F.Mullah.
